本文目录导读:
在当今数字化时代,计算机技术和软件应用日益复杂和多样化,为了更好地利用硬件资源、提高工作效率以及进行软件开发测试等需求,许多用户开始关注和使用虚拟化技术,Windows 7作为一款经典的操作系统,也支持虚拟化功能,本文将详细介绍如何在Windows 7中启用虚拟化技术,并提供一些相关的使用技巧和建议。
一、什么是虚拟化技术?
虚拟化是一种通过软件模拟物理计算机的技术,它允许在一台物理服务器上运行多个相互隔离的虚拟机(VM),每个虚拟机都可以独立运行自己的操作系统和应用软件,这种技术在数据中心、云计算等领域得到了广泛应用,为用户提供了一种灵活、高效且成本较低的计算解决方案。
二、Windows 7支持虚拟化的条件
要成功地在Windows 7上启用虚拟化技术,需要满足以下两个基本条件:
1、处理器支持: Windows 7要求CPU必须具备硬件辅助虚拟化特性,如Intel VT-x或AMD-V,这些特性可以在处理器的规格说明书中找到。
图片来源于网络,如有侵权联系删除
2、BIOS设置: 在启动计算机时,需要在 BIOS/UEFI 设置中将“Virtualization Technology”(VT)选项打开。
如果以上两个条件都满足,那么就可以继续下一步操作了。
三、如何检查是否已安装必要的驱动程序
在尝试启用虚拟化之前,首先要确保已经安装了所有必要的硬件驱动程序,特别是对于集成显卡、声卡和网络适配器等重要组件来说更是如此,可以通过设备管理器来查看是否有任何黄色的感叹号标志,如果有则需要更新相应的驱动程序。
四、启用虚拟化的具体步骤
1、进入安全模式:
- 重启电脑后,按住Shift键的同时点击“重启”按钮;
- 选择“疑难解答”->“高级选项”->“启动设置”->“重启”;
- 在弹出的对话框中选择“Enable Safe Mode with Networking”。
2、安装必要的补丁:
- 打开浏览器访问微软官方网站下载所需的补丁文件;
- 双击下载后的EXE文件进行安装。
3、修改注册表项:
- 运行 regedit.exe 并定位到 H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lSession ManagerMemory ManagementLargeSystemCache;
- 将其值从0改为1。
4、重新启动系统:
- 关闭所有应用程序和服务进程;
- 点击“开始”->“关机”->选择“重新启动”。
5、验证虚拟化是否成功启用:
图片来源于网络,如有侵权联系删除
- 打开命令提示符并以管理员身份运行 bcdedit /set hyperv isolation microsoft:virtual_machine;
- 如果没有错误提示则表示虚拟化已成功启用。
6、配置虚拟机管理工具:
- 安装 VMware Workstation Pro 或其他兼容的虚拟机管理软件;
- 创建一个新的虚拟机并进行必要的设置。
7、运行测试程序:
- 在新创建的虚拟机上安装操作系统和应用软件;
- 执行各种任务以确认一切正常工作。
8、优化性能:
- 根据实际需求和硬件情况调整内存分配、处理器核心数等参数;
- 使用磁盘缓存等技术提升整体效率。
五、注意事项与常见问题解决方法
电源管理策略: 确保电源管理设置为高性能模式,以便充分利用CPU资源;
防病毒软件: 虚拟机环境中可能会存在潜在的安全风险,因此建议定期扫描和维护;
网络连接: 对于远程访问或共享资源的场景,需要确保网络配置正确无误;
备份重要数据: 由于虚拟机的特殊性,一旦出现问题可能会导致数据丢失,所以一定要做好备份工作。
虽然Windows 7已经不再官方支持最新的虚拟化技术,但通过上述方法和技巧仍然可以实现一定的虚拟化效果,希望这篇文章能够帮助广大读者更好地理解和掌握这方面的知识和技术。
标签: #win7开启虚拟化技术
评论列表